Nigerian-born, Montreal-based Beatsmith Teck-Zilla unleashes “Super Human,” the Canibus assisted banger off his forthcoming/currently untitled full length compilation album. The track also includes guest features from Modenine, one of Africa’s top spitters, along with Augusta, Georgia’s Mark Deez to complete the cypher. “Super Human” is also set to appear on Modenine’s forthcoming project Above Ground …
